10.2 System Register Settings
Preparation for Sending and Receiving Data (System Register Settings)
Communication is not enabled in the default settings for the RS232C port. To enable
communication, the items outlined below must be specified, using the system registers.
− Usage purpose of the RS232C port
− RS232C transmission format
− Baud rate
− Reception buffer
Setting the Usage Purpose of the RS232C Port (System Register 412)
Specify "General−use port" (this is K2 for the FP Programmer II). This is the setting
which enables serial communication.
Setting the RS232C Transmission Format (System Register 413)
The transmission format is as follows in the default settings. (With the FP Programmer
II, this is H3.)
Data length:
8 bits
Parity check: Yes/odd
Stop bit:
1 bit
Terminal code: CR
Start code:
STX None
Set these items to match the external device connected to the RS232C port, and if
changing the transmission format, enter settings for the pertinent individual items.
With the FP Programmer II, the various items should be selected in bit units, as shown
below, and settings entered using H constants.
